Alt Text
A three-dimensional model of a long, narrow police two-way radio, or walkie-talkie, manufactured by the brand Midland. The radio has a simple, elongated rectangle design with a set of number keys and a small screen on its front and tuning knobs and a port for attaching an antenna on its top. There is a large, metal clip screwed to the back of the radio and the push-to-talk button can be seen on the left side panel. The model can be moved, rotated, and zoomed in and out, allowing the viewer to examine the object's details from multiple angles.
